The Role of ABS in Livestock Genetics: 

ABS, founded in the United States in 1941, has emerged as a global leader in providing advanced genetic  solutions to livestock breeders and producers. The company specializes in the development and  distribution of superior genetic material, including semen and embryos, for various species such as dairy  and beef cattle, pigs, and sheep. By harnessing the power of cutting-edge reproductive technologies,  ABS has reshaped the industry and made significant strides in improving animal genetics. 

Advancements in Reproductive Technologies: 

ABS has been at the forefront of adopting and developing innovative reproductive technologies that  have revolutionized livestock breeding. Some of these technologies include: 

1. Artificial Insemination (AI): ABS has been instrumental in popularizing AI, a technique that  enables breeders to utilize superior genetics by introducing semen from elite sires into their  herds or flocks. AI increases the rate of genetic progress and allows breeders to access genetics  from around the world. 

2. Embryo Transfer (ET): ABS has extensively employed ET technology, which involves collecting  embryos from elite females and transferring them to recipient females for gestation. This  technique allows breeders to multiply the genetic potential of exceptional animals and  accelerate genetic improvement. 

3. Genomic Selection: ABS has embraced the power of genomics in livestock breeding. By analyzing  an animal's DNA, genomic selection enables the identification of desirable traits at an early age,  allowing breeders to make more informed breeding decisions and enhance the accuracy of  genetic evaluations. 

Impact on Global Agriculture: 

The influence of ABS can be felt globally, as their genetic solutions have significantly impacted the  livestock industry. Their contributions include: 

1. Genetic Progress: ABS has played a pivotal role in accelerating genetic progress by providing  breeders with access to elite genetics, resulting in improved production traits, disease  resistance, and overall animal performance. 

2. Increased Productivity: Through their genetic advancements, ABS has contributed to increased  efficiency and productivity in livestock operations worldwide. Improved genetics lead to higher  milk and meat yields, enhanced feed efficiency, and reduced environmental footprint. 


3. Global Collaboration: ABS has fostered collaboration and knowledge exchange among breeders,  researchers, and industry experts worldwide. By sharing expertise and genetic resources, ABS  has helped create a global network dedicated to advancing livestock genetics.
